BLUE MARLIN SHADOWED US ON 1800 MILE ATLANTIC CROSSING TO BRAZIL

From one of the worlds most remote inhabited islands to the endless blue of the South Atlantic, this episode takes you from or final adventures on St Helena to the start of our 3000 mile blue water passage to Brazil.
With just days left on the island, we take on the famous Jacob’e ladder, (699 steps of leg burning glory), scuba dive the crystal clear waters, and welcome new crew aboard to the journey ahead.
But 16 hours after setting sail, we witness something extraordinary, a powerful 3 metre blue marlin relentlessly chasing a shoal of fish that had taken refuge alongside our boat. For over half an hour, we were front row spectators to one of nature’s most thrilling hunts.
From island charm to ocean to ocean drama, this episode captures why we love this life at sea.
